当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

kvm虚拟机xml文件在哪里,kvm虚拟机怎么找到配置文件

kvm虚拟机xml文件在哪里,kvm虚拟机怎么找到配置文件

KVM 虚拟机的 XML 文件通常存储在特定的位置,具体取决于操作系统和虚拟机的配置。XML 文件包含了虚拟机的详细配置信息,如内存大小、CPU 核心数、硬盘配置等。,...

KVM 是一种开源的虚拟化技术。KVM 虚拟机的 XML 文件位置,通常它会存储在特定的目录中,比如虚拟机所在的存储路径下。要找到 KVM 虚拟机的配置文件,一般可以通过以下步骤:确定虚拟机的名称或相关标识;在对应的存储位置中查找包含该虚拟机配置信息的 XML 文件。该文件中包含了虚拟机的各种参数设置,如内存大小、CPU 核心数、网络配置等。通过对 XML 文件的编辑和修改,可以对虚拟机进行灵活的配置和管理,以满足不同的业务需求。

标题:KVM 虚拟机配置文件(XML 文件)的位置及相关详解

在 KVM(Kernel-based Virtual Machine)虚拟化环境中,XML 文件是用于定义和配置虚拟机的重要文件,了解 KVM 虚拟机的 XML 文件在哪里以及其结构和内容对于管理和配置虚拟机至关重要,本文将详细介绍 KVM 虚拟机 XML 文件的位置,并对其进行深入分析。

一、KVM 虚拟机 XML 文件的位置

KVM 虚拟机的 XML 文件通常存储在以下位置之一:

1、/etc/libvirt/qemu/:这是默认的存储位置,其中每个虚拟机都有一个对应的 XML 文件。

kvm虚拟机xml文件在哪里,kvm虚拟机怎么找到配置文件

2、/var/lib/libvirt/images/:对于使用存储池的情况,虚拟机的 XML 文件可能会存储在这个位置。

3、自定义位置:管理员可以根据需要将 XML 文件存储在其他位置,并在 KVM 配置中指定该位置。

二、XML 文件的结构和内容

KVM 虚拟机的 XML 文件是一个 XML 格式的文本文件,其中包含了虚拟机的各种配置信息,以下是一个简单的 XML 文件示例:

<domain type="kvm">
 <name>myvm</name>
 <memory unit="KiB">1024</memory>
 <currentMemory unit="KiB">1024</currentMemory>
 <vcpu placement="static">1</vcpu>
 <os>
 <type arch="x86_64" machine="pc-i440fx-2.0">hvm</type>
 <boot dev="hd"/>
 </os>
 <devices>
 <disk type="file" device="disk">
 <driver name="qemu" type="raw" cache="none"/>
 <source file="/var/lib/libvirt/images/myvm.qcow2"/>
 <target dev="hda" bus="ide"/>
 </disk>
 <interface type="network">
 <mac address="52:54:00:12:34:56"/>
 <source network="default"/>
 <model type="virtio"/>
 </interface>
 </devices>
</domain>

以下是对 XML 文件中各个部分的详细解释:

1、<domain> 元素:这是 XML 文件的根元素,用于定义虚拟机的基本信息。

2、<name> 元素:虚拟机的名称。

3、<memory> 元素:虚拟机分配的内存大小,单位为 KiB。

4、<currentMemory> 元素:当前虚拟机使用的内存大小,单位为 KiB。

kvm虚拟机xml文件在哪里,kvm虚拟机怎么找到配置文件

5、<vcpu> 元素:虚拟机分配的 CPU 核心数量。

6、<os> 元素:操作系统的相关配置。

7、<type> 元素:指定操作系统的类型和架构。

8、<boot> 元素:指定虚拟机的启动设备。

9、<devices> 元素:包含虚拟机的所有设备配置。

10、<disk> 元素:定义磁盘设备。

11、<driver> 元素:指定磁盘驱动程序的类型和缓存策略。

12、<source> 元素:指定磁盘文件的路径。

13、<target> 元素:指定磁盘设备在虚拟机中的连接位置。

kvm虚拟机xml文件在哪里,kvm虚拟机怎么找到配置文件

14、<interface> 元素:定义网络接口设备。

15、<mac> 元素:指定网络接口的 MAC 地址。

16、<source> 元素:指定网络接口的源网络。

17、<model> 元素:指定网络接口的模型类型。

通过修改 XML 文件中的配置信息,管理员可以对虚拟机进行各种配置,例如更改内存大小、CPU 核心数量、添加或删除设备等。

三、总结

KVM 虚拟机的 XML 文件是虚拟机配置的重要组成部分,它包含了虚拟机的各种配置信息,了解 XML 文件的位置和结构对于管理和配置虚拟机至关重要,通过修改 XML 文件中的配置信息,管理员可以灵活地配置虚拟机,满足不同的需求。

黑狐家游戏

发表评论

最新文章